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General »

no encuentro solucion

Estas en el tema de no encuentro solucion en el foro de Bases de Datos General en Foros del Web. he mirado en el foro y no he encontrado solucion a mi problema, por eso escribo aqui. mi problema es que tengo una tabla con ...
  #1 (permalink)  
Antiguo 15/10/2008, 08:24
 
Fecha de Ingreso: julio-2007
Mensajes: 47
Antigüedad: 17 años, 8 meses
Puntos: 0
no encuentro solucion

he mirado en el foro y no he encontrado solucion a mi problema, por eso escribo aqui.
mi problema es que tengo una tabla con varios campos, uno de ellos es un VARCHAR(14) llamado id_solicitud, pues quiero hacer una consulta y que me devuelva solo el campo id_solicitud pero no el dato que contiene completo sino una parte.
ej: id_solicitud es asi: '20081010092200' pues quiero mostrar todo los id_solicitud de la tabla pero que muestre solo los cuatro digitos primero, me habeis entendido?

He mirado y se usar el operador LIKE, pero lo que no se es si se puede mostra de un campo solo una parte del valor y no entero.
un saludo.
  #2 (permalink)  
Antiguo 15/10/2008, 08:53
Colaborador
 
Fecha de Ingreso: marzo-2008
Ubicación: Cáceres
Mensajes: 3.735
Antigüedad: 17 años
Puntos: 300
Respuesta: no encuentro solucion

claro que sí. Prueba con esto:

Código sql:
Ver original
  1. SELECT LEFT(nombrecampo,4) FROM nombretutabla
  #3 (permalink)  
Antiguo 15/10/2008, 08:57
 
Fecha de Ingreso: julio-2007
Mensajes: 47
Antigüedad: 17 años, 8 meses
Puntos: 0
Respuesta: no encuentro solucion

MUXISIMAS GRACIASS
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 21:10.